Osinbajo Takes Shettima On Familiarisation Tour Of Aso Villa

Outgoing Vice President Yemi Osinbajo, on Thursday, took the Vice President-elect Kashim Shettima on a comprehensive tour of the Vice President’s Wing of the Presidential Villa, as part of a familiarisation exercise.

Following a meeting by the duo, Shettima  spoke to State House Correspondents, expressing his intentions to exchange ideas and collaborate with Osinbajo in advancing the nation.

He praised the Vice President for his courtesy in personally showing him around the offices, emphasising the importance of cross-pollination of ideas.

“On the instance of Vice President, who is a friend, a contemporary, I came here just to exchange ideas on how to move the nation forward.

“He took me round the offices out of courtesy and I want to commend him, I want to thank him for extending that courtesy to me. Yes, cross fertilisation of ideas.”

When asked about the expected impact of the Tinubu-Shettima Presidency and the timeline for its manifestation, the incoming Vice President sserted his belief that President Bola Tinubu would hit the ground running immediately.

Acknowledging the urgency of the situation, he mentioned his own role as Vice President and refrained from making grandiose statements, but affirmed his confidence in their collective ability to swiftly initiate action.

“I believe President Tinubu will hit the ground running from day one. He does not have the luxury of time. And I will be the Vice President I don’t want to be presumptuous, I don’t want to make loud proclamation but my interaction with him has shown that we will hit the ground running from day one,” he stated.

Regarding the recent conferment of a national honour of GCON on him, he expressed gratitude, describing it as a humbling and historic experience.

He highlighted the divine aspect of human accomplishments, emphasising that their positions were not solely attributable to intellect, physical prowess, lineage, or political astuteness.

Recognising the call to national duty, he called upon the support of the media, especially emphasising their vital role in their collective pursuit of building a new Nigeria.

He also urged all individuals, including media personnel, to join them in their endeavors to shape a transformed nation, emphasizing the significance of unity and cooperation in achieving their goals.
